Virginia AG Nominee Jay Jones Apologizes After 2022 Texts Said Todd Gilbert 'Gets Two Bullets'

Republicans are urging him to quit following his apology.

Overview

  • National Review first published the 2022 messages, and recipient Carrie Coyner confirmed the exchange and called it disturbing and disqualifying.
  • Jones acknowledged the texts’ authenticity, issued a written apology to Todd Gilbert and his family, and said he takes full responsibility.
  • The Republican Attorneys General Association and other GOP officials urged Jones to withdraw from the attorney general race.
  • Democratic figures including Abigail Spanberger and Ghazala Hashmi condemned the rhetoric and said Jones must take accountability.
  • The disclosures are fueling scrutiny of Jones’s 2022 reckless‑driving case and community‑service arrangement as early voting continues ahead of the Nov. 4 election.
